7月21日晚,平顶山学院信息工程学院机器人智创服务团开始了2020年暑期新城区小学生科技创作普及活动的第二节课。以线上授课的方式深入到254名学生中,授课采用钉钉直播的形式进行,课堂上老师带领孩子们运用scratch制作名为“小鸡保卫战”的小游戏,用寓教于乐的方式,让青少年体验编程创作的乐趣,培养他们的编程思维,实现创新素质教育的发展。
课程伊始,志愿者以提问的方式和小朋友们互动,用生动有趣的例子调动他们的思维情绪,引入课堂。随后,志愿者为孩子们简单讲述scratch编程中基本的功能操作,通过“一只老鹰为了不饿肚子,所以去捕食小鸡,而我们则要使用扫把来保护小鸡,防止小鸡被老鹰捉住”的故事,导入本次课程主题——《小鸡保卫战》。孩子们在志愿者的帮助下分析故事情节中老鹰、小鸡、扫把之间的关系。对于志愿者提到的一些问题,孩子们积极踊跃回答,志愿者对孩子们流畅的回答进行了表扬。在主讲志愿者授课时,有孩子在下面提出问题,“老师,为什么我的背景图和你不一样呀?”“可以在背景图中选择和老师一样的背景图呦。”“老师,为什么我做的小鸡在移动的时候会旋转呀?”“要把翻转方式设置为左右翻转呀”“我的老鹰为什么不会捉走小鸡呀?老师”“如果碰到老鹰小鸡就隐藏这个程序是不是忘记添加了呀”,支教组的其他的志愿者也在一直为孩子们解答问题,真正做到了“有问必答”。
正课结束,志愿者对于今天的课题又做了一个巩固,提出“在不同的旋转方式下,小鸡的造型会发生怎样的变化和怎么进行造型之间的切换”,“等待时间如果设为2秒会有怎样的效果”等问题,孩子们也都积极进行试验,提出了在实验中遇到的问题并且和志愿者们一起分析原因,最终在志愿者的帮助下孩子们得出了正确的答案。当孩子们基本掌握的时候,志愿者又提出小朋友们可以在课后根据今天学到的知识自己编写小鸡保卫战这个小游戏,并且可以在舞台中再加一只老鹰来看看又能呈现什么样的效果。活动在学生们和志愿者激烈的讨论中结束。
通过本次教学,学生们学会了利用scratch编程的一些基本使用方法实现了小鸡自由跑动以及老鹰飞翔的效果以及老鹰捕捉到小鸡,小鸡消失的效果;并学会了通过控制扫帚实现保护小鸡,防止被捕捉的程序编写;一些学生还为游戏设置相关背景音乐。学生们表示从这节课中学到了很多有用的知识,更有一些学生表示希望通过创作其他游戏早日掌握scratch编程这一有趣的技能,学习更加专业的科学知识。
《小鸡保卫战》实现了像玩游戏闯关一样轻松愉快学习编程,趣味游戏化学习方式能够满足孩子探索未知、获得实时反馈的需求,在不断试错、修正的过程中学习编程,建立逻辑思维。
(撰稿人 王亚奇 2020年7月21日)
http://www.dxsbao.com/shijian/282162.html 点此复制本页地址